Chase was not able to break out of their rough patch on Tuesday as the team picked up their 34th straight defeat. They fell 2-0 to the Rock Hills Grizzlies. The result was an unpleasant reminder to the Kats of the 2-0 loss they experienced in the pair's previous head-to-head fixture back in October of 2022.
Chase may have fallen short, but they were sure consistent: they scored ten points in every single set they played. Once all was said and done, the final score wound up at 25-10, 25-10.
Chase's defeat dropped their record down to 0-9. As for Rock Hills, the win was the eighth in a row for them, bringing their record for this year to 11-1.
Chase will welcome Victoria on Tuesday. As for Rock Hills, they didn't take long to hit the court again: they've already played their next match, a 2-0 victory vs. Tescott on the 17th.
